Why Waterproof Floor Covering Issues for Your Camping tent
Requirement camping tent floors offer some level of water resistance, yet they're hardly ever sufficient on their own-- especially during hefty rainfall, on fresh mornings, or when camping near bodies of water. Ground moisture permeates upwards, rainfall splashes inward, and condensation accumulates in means you may not expect until you're already saturated.
Including a specialized water resistant flooring layer shields your outdoor tents's initial floor from abrasion and punctures, maintains sleeping bags and gear completely dry, supplies insulation from chilly ground, and extends the total life-span of your camping tent. It's one of the most intelligent and most affordable upgrades any kind of camper can make.
Top Waterproof Floor Covering Choices for Tents
1. Polyethylene Foam Mats
Polyethylene (PE) foam floor coverings are just one of the most popular selections for camping tent flooring. They are light-weight, economical, and genuinely water-proof instead of just water-resistant. These floor coverings come in interlocking ceramic tile layouts or roll-out sheets, making them easy to personalize to any outdoor tents shape or size.
They additionally supply outstanding supporting underfoot and use a degree of thermal insulation, which is specifically important when outdoor camping in cooler temperatures. Their closed-cell framework indicates they don't soak up water, so a quick clean is all the maintenance they require after a wet evening.
2. PVC Interlocking Floor Shingles
PVC interlocking tiles are a sturdy and flexible alternative, particularly popular for glamping configurations, large canvas camping tents, or extended outdoor camping keeps. These ceramic tiles break together like problem pieces, creating a seamless and completely waterproof surface area that rests cleanly off the outdoor tents floor.
Among their largest benefits is that they can be cleaned and reused countless times without weakening. They are available in a range of densities and surface area appearances, including anti-slip coatings that are optimal for damp conditions. The disadvantage is weight-- PVC tiles can be heavy, so they're much better fit for vehicle outdoor camping than backpacking.
3. EVA Foam Tiles
Ethylene-vinyl acetate (EVA) foam tiles supply a softer and lighter option to PVC. These coincide product typically used in health club flooring and yoga exercise mats. EVA tiles are water-resistant, very easy to clean, and mild on bare feet, making them a great selection for household outdoor camping trips.
They're also offered in a variety of shades and patterns, which can include a personalized touch to your camping tent inside. Like PE foam, EVA floor tiles have a closed-cell building and construction that prevents liquid absorption. They're less stiff than PVC, which makes them comfy however additionally slightly much less durable under hefty gear.
4. Camping Tent Footprints and Ground Cloths
A camping tent footprint is a custom-cut ground cloth created to fit under your details tent model. While largely meant to safeguard the camping tent flooring from below, numerous impacts also assist waterproof the interior by producing an obstacle between your camping tent and damp ground.
Premium impacts are made from materials like ripstop nylon or strengthened polyethylene, both of which are superb at fending off wetness. Combined with an indoor foam mat, an impact provides comprehensive wetness security from every angle.
5. Rubber Floor Covering Floor Covering
Rubber floor coverings are the sturdy alternative for outdoor tents flooring. They're exceptionally durable, completely water resistant, and give outstanding hold. These are frequently made use of in bigger event tents, armed forces shelters, and irreversible or semi-permanent tent structures.
For everyday camping, rubber floor coverings might be excessive as a result of their weight and mass. However, for base camps, festival configurations, or glamping where comfort and durability are concerns, rubber floor covering supplies unparalleled efficiency and an impressive lifespan.
Tips for Choosing the Right Waterproof Camping Tent Flooring
Before buying, take into consideration the sort of outdoor camping you do the majority of. Backpackers should prioritize weight and packability, making PE foam rolls or lightweight footprints the best picks. Car campers and glampers have more flexibility and can invest in thicker EVA or PVC tiles for superior convenience.
Likewise consider the climate and terrain. Rocky or uneven ground calls for thicker padding, while moist or stormy settings require products with real water resistant building rather than just water-resistant coverings.
Finally, measure your tent's indoor very carefully. Tailor-made options will certainly always exceed generic mats when it concerns coverage and staying in place throughout the night.
